Adobe Premiere closes without any message or report ؟

In the past few days, I had a issue with Adobe Premiere, when im on editing it is  sudden closing  without any error report or known reason.

 

I searched for a solution for days on Google and in the Adobe community, but had no luck. Additionally,

I reached out to Adobe support, and I also had no luck and they were unable to resolve the issue.

 

I tried my own way to find the issue and now I'm running Adobe 2023 version and it works fine

 

The problem that appeared to me after researching is that when working on Adobe 2024, the processor works at 100% maximum and the gpu not work is maximum Although the project is on adobe premiere pro mercury playback engine acceleration ( CUDA ) but GPU is near 20% only and when cpu go 100% the adobe Premiere Closes immediately, Of course in adobe Premiere 2023 I did not see this thing released. It works wonderfully and is balanced, I hope that Adobe and the experts, Find solution for the 2024 version, but at the present time, this is the current one that I can help with.

Try updating or rolling back your graphics driver directly from the video card manufacturer’s site. If NVIDIA, do a clean installation of the latest Studio Driver (NOT the Game Driver).

If that doesn't work, try creating a new project and import the old one into it.
